Voice overs are a crucial element in animation and cartoon production. They bring characters to life and add emotional depth to stories. For animators and cartoon producers, understanding how to work effectively with voice actors can significantly enhance the final product.

Preparing for Voice Over Sessions

Preparation is key to a successful voice recording. Start by providing voice actors with a clear script, character background, and context. This helps them understand the character’s personality and emotions.

It’s also helpful to include pronunciation guides for tricky words or names. Ensure the recording environment is quiet and free from distractions to capture high-quality audio.

Directing Voice Actors Effectively

Clear communication during recording sessions is essential. Give precise instructions about tone, pace, and emotion. Use references or examples to convey your vision more effectively.

Encourage voice actors to experiment with different styles and emotions. This provides options during editing and helps find the perfect fit for each character.

Tips for Effective Direction

  • Be specific about the character’s personality and emotional state.
  • Allow actors to ask questions and provide feedback.
  • Record multiple takes to capture a variety of performances.
  • Use a friendly and encouraging tone to keep performers comfortable.

Post-Recording Tips

After recording, review the takes and select the best performances. Consider editing for timing and clarity, but preserve the natural emotion of the delivery.

Collaborate with sound engineers to add effects or background music that complement the voice over. Proper mixing ensures the voice fits seamlessly into the animation.
